The cheapest way to get from Springfield to Mastic is to bus and train which costs $35 - $65 and takes 7h 12m.
The fastest way to get from Springfield to Mastic is to drive and car ferry which takes 3h 15m and costs $40 - $110.
No, there is no direct train from Springfield to Mastic. However, there are services departing from Springfield and arriving at Mastic-Shirley via New Haven, New York Penn Station and Jamaica.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 6h 31m.
The distance between Springfield and Mastic is 203 miles.
The best way to get from Springfield to Mastic without a car is to train which takes 6h 31m and costs $75 - $750.
It takes approximately 6h 31m to get from Springfield to Mastic, including transfers.
